P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
Images of Love is a musical reflection intending to describe that love has no images. Inside ourselves we build impressions, we merge together emotions, affections and the bonds of love to form the images life gives us as we walk along its mundane paths.
From that first light we see at birth and all through our daily lives and emotional existence, we link together the daily events that guide us to protection and elicit the courage to face ourselves. That is precisely the instant in which we create our images of love, those impressions that will forever remain in our minds and souls giving us an identity. After all of this, after feeling and extracting all the best from these sensations, we return to the starting point, that point where once again love has no images.
This album is part of that amazing world summarized in our souls, of that potential to constantly create new images of love according to what life deals us and the value we assign to such images before we again come to terms with the fact that the only common thread consists in cultivating the knowledge that love is a chain of acts and actions… like the images we carry inside.

ABOUT THE ARTIST
Evocative is a word that has been used to describe, or better said, react to the music of Darian Stavans. Evocative? One would imagine that such a music would bring to the mind and heart shared memories, but one does not necessarily share memories with an artist; one shares feelings, reflections, dreams. These are the things one finds in the music of Darian Stavans— a passage of sorts to that special place we all have deep in our souls.
The apparent simplicity of works such as Interiors, Passion, and Poetic is powerfully touching and intensely beautiful. Captivating melodies hold our attention as their notes drop ever deeper into the soul of the listener, retrieving echoes of the human experience we all share. Our lives may be different, but our feelings are not. Stavans’ music glides us soothingly into currents of profoundly romantic reverie, pools of sunlit serenity, and occasionally into the depths of fleeting melancholy.
Stavans, the composer, imbues his music with texture: a guitar lends its sometimes earthy, sometimes airy quality to Els Segons Temps; whereas a lighter, more translucent harp is used to render Lullabies. In making his music come alive, Stavans has also become a producer (he produced all the works featured here) and a conductor. He conducted and recorded the St. Angelis Symphony Orchestra for his works Noir et Blanc and Prayer.
Nonetheless, Darian Stavans is first and foremost a gifted composer and pianist. His music speaks his soul and in so doing, speaks to our own. Perhaps listening to his works we might become acquainted with the artist, but it would be more accurate to say, we become reacquainted with ourselves.
